Setting up an SMS site
Can anyone offer any help, or point me in the right direction about how to set up an sms site, or add sms to an existing site?
Do you need to have your site on an sms server, or have any sms server side technology? |

Hi Deland,
To add sms to an existing site can be a one-line-of-code process that uses HTTP or SMTP but involves third parties. For this, visit: http://codewalkers.com/tutorials/90/1.html . You can also create an 'sms site' using that basic code, but to take things further you'll need to delve into SMPP. For this, visit: http://smsforum.net/smf/ .
